China opens world's first offshore wind-powered subsea data center with 2,000 servers

China has begun full operation of a 24-megawatt underwater data center housing 2,000 servers powered entirely by offshore wind and passively cooled by ocean water, achieving both energy efficiency and carbon-neutral infrastructure.

The facility demonstrates advanced thermal and power architecture for large-scale AI compute, relevant to infrastructure-constrained deployments where traditional cooling and grid capacity create bottlenecks.
